Rooms To Go: Headquartered in Seffner, Florida, Rooms To Go is the nation’s largest independent furniture retailer with more than 130 showrooms in nine different states throughout the Southeast, Gulf states and Texas. Its commitment to making furniture buying easy and convenient is exemplified by its philosophy of packaging entire rooms for sale and offering its customers next day delivery. Founded by current CEO Jeffrey Seaman and his Father, Morty in 1991, Rooms To Go provides employment to more than 9,000 people.
